March 10, 2022 Renowned test pilot Bob Cardenas dies Famed test pilot, retired Brig. Gen. Robert “Bob” Cardenas has died in San Diego, California. He was 102.

March 8, 2022 Edwards AFB helps kick off the Air Force Assistance Fund campaign Edwards AFB helps kick off the Air Force Assistance Fund campaign. The Air Force Assistance Fund is an annual effort to raise funds for the charities that provide support to our Air Force family in need (active duty, retirees, reservists, guard and our dependents, including surviving spouses).
